Weather in August

The last month of the summer, August, is also a moderately hot month in Zorianos, Greece, with temperature in the range of an average low of 18.5°C (65.3°F) and an average high of 28.9°C (84°F).

Temperature

Zorianos's August weather reaches an average high of 28.9°C (84°F) and an average low of 18.5°C (65.3°F), making it the warmest month.

Heat index

August's mean heat index is appraised at a tropical 30°C (86°F). Ongoing exposure and activity could lead to a state of exhaustion, with a chance of heat cramps.
Note that heat index values are valued for light wind and location in the shade. With direct sunlight, the heat index could increase by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'real feel' or 'apparent temperature', is a value derived by merging air temperature with the humidity to convey how the climate feels. Factors encompassing physical activity, clothing, and metabolic differences have a role in shaping the individual's impression of temperature. It is essential to be conscious of the fact that direct sunlight can intensify the felt heat, leading to an elevation in the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are particularly relevant to babies and toddlers. Children frequently underestimate the importance of resting and drinking fluids. Thirst is a symptom of advanced dehydration - hence the need to hydrate regularly, especially during protracted physical exercises.

Humidity

August is the least humid month, with an average relative humidity of 52%.

Rainfall

The month with the least rainfall is August, when the rain falls for 5.4 days and typically collects 11mm (0.43") of precipitation.

Snowfall

April through November are months without snowfall in Zorianos.

Daylight

In August, the average length of the day is 13h and 38min.
On the first day of August, sunrise is at 06:34 and sunset at 20:42.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 07:00 and sunset at 20:03 EEST.

Sunshine

August has the most sunshine of the year, with an average of 11.9h of sunshine.

UV index

June through August, with an average maximum UV index of 6, are months with the highest UV index. A UV Index value of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health hazard from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for the average person.
Note: A maximum high daily UV index of 6 during August translates into the following directions:
Stay clear of intense sun exposure. Solar protection is of utmost significance. The Sun's UV radiation is at its strongest between the hours of 10 a.m. and 4 p.m. Minimize direct exposure to the sun during this period. Always opt for UVA and UVB-resistant sunglasses on radiant days.
